Can you test a ABS sensor with multimeter? Both passive (2wire) and active (2 or 3wire) ABS sensors can be tested for basic functionality with a multimeter. On a passive ABS sensor, measuring resistance across the signal and ground leads generally produces a reading of 8002000 ohms. A steady reading within this range indicates a good sensor. 20170105· The older Nissan ABS sensors were passive sensors and could be tested with an ohmmeter. Starting with the 1st Gen Frontiers, Nissan used active sensors and the only way you can accurately test the ABS sensors iss to use a special tool made by KentMoore which is 500, KentMoore J45741A. Zero out the ohmmeter. This means holding the meter leads firmly together with one hand and turning the zero adjust knob until the meter reads exactly zero. Now put the leads on the pins of the ABS sensor and read the resistance. It should be very close (within 10 percent) to the value given in the manualif not, it is bad and should be replaced.
